    Black screen during game play and videos.


    I recently installed my new GTX 1050 Ti and updated it with all the latest drivers from the Nvidia website but for some reason my monitor keeps black screening whenever I start up a game or go to watch a video on Youtube.

    It's not too bad with the videos as it happens for about 1-2 seconds and may only occur a few times before stopping.

    But I'm playing Rome Total War right now and the black screening just won't stop. It will either happen once every 10-20 seconds, or spam me completely so I am seeing more black screen than the actual game.

    try with a new / shorter HDMI -cable, smells like a datarate issue with a poor quality cable. the issue exists cause youre putting up more video rate from the cards output to the monitor and something wrong with the cable (Digital, so its either hdmi or dp -cable) and cant push out the required datarate. this can happen constantly or randomly like you mentioned.
